Secure Connection announces launch of Honeywell-licensed products in the Philippines

Categories include home and personal audio products, and mobile and IT accessories.

MANILA, Philippines — Secure Connection Ltd., a Hong Kong-based electronic product manufacturer, has announced its strategic expansion into the Philippine market, offering a wide range of Honeywell-licensed products. As the authorized licensee for Honeywell International Inc., Secure Connection holds sole rights to produce, market, sell, and provide support for licensed products across Southeast Asia, South Asia, the Middle East, and Africa, including home and personal audio products, mobile and IT accessories, and structured cabling systems in the Philippines.

Mohit Anand, CEO of Secure Connection, emphasized the significance of this market expansion, stating that the Philippines, known for its dynamic economy and consumer landscape, offers tremendous opportunities for their Honeywell-licensed product range. The company is confident and excited about the launch, aiming to delight Filipino consumers with their comprehensive product offerings.

This expansion has been further solidified by a strategic partnership with Goldtech International Distributors Inc., a leading technology product company in the Philippines and Secure Connection's appointed official distributor.
